A HAMPSHIRE grandfather is set to win £100,000 if his six-month-old grandson plays rugby union for England by the age of 25.

Les Heyhoe, of St Vincent Road, Gosport, was so impressed when baby George Brown threw a rugby ball-shaped balloon to him, that he decided to place a bet on his future ability in the game.

The 51-year-old has placed a £100 bet at 1,000/1 odds with William Hill that George will play for his country by the time he is 25.

Mr Heyhoe said: ''I wouldn't have wasted the money if I didn't think there was a chance.

''He's got a long way to go before he gets there because he can't quite sit up on his own at the moment, but he could do it.

''I won't pressure him though - he could hate rugby and turn out to be a ballerina.''
